Software Architect

The Opportunity

We are seeking an experienced Software Architect to take ownership of the full software architecture of complex, safety‑critical systems. In this role, you will work closely with software delivery teams to define, govern, and evolve the structural and temporal architecture, including all internal and external interfaces, ensuring the product fully meets demanding requirements.

You will identify, document, and own the key design drivers for the software solution-such as real‑time performance, safety, security, user experience, simplicity, reusability, and flexibility-balancing technical trade‑offs with clear design rationale.

A core part of the role is producing derived and emergent requirements, explicitly capturing architectural assumptions and decision rationale. You will define the architecture to a level of detail where implementation choices do not compromise architectural integrity.

What We're Looking For

You will be a strong technical practitioner with the confidence and experience to make critical architectural decisions, alongside the communication skills to influence and align technical teams.

Essential skills and experience include:

  • Proven experience as a Software Architect or in a senior technical design role
  • Strong knowledge of modern and established software architecture techniques and design patterns
  • Experience with model‑based engineering
  • Ability to define, communicate, and defend architectural solutions at multiple levels
  • Experience mentoring engineers and collaborating closely with software delivery teams
  • Clear and accurate communication skills, with the ability to influence technical stakeholders and internal customers
  • Advocacy for sound software engineering practices such as good design principles and continuous integration
  • The ability to assess and clearly explain architectural trade‑offs, with a strong focus on design rationale
  • A solid understanding of software abstraction layers and the full software stack
  • Experience defining and influencing tools, frameworks, and technologies
  • A strong programming background, ideally with experience in more than one programming language
